Output 39ebf88d68e57c0ae0d701ccd234531f1caf79be804a249a97b7bdb440f87bc3:0

value
2846920
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 1753bab50a816f5398cf42a714b502ea103d6c6c5e6003d9c67890e762d61997
address
bc1pzafm4dg2s9h48xx0g2n3fdgzaggr6mrvtesq8kwx0zgwwckkrxtscxjp0d
transaction
39ebf88d68e57c0ae0d701ccd234531f1caf79be804a249a97b7bdb440f87bc3
spent
true